CForms do not allow anymore dots '.' in widget id
-------------------------------------------------

         Key: COCOON-1727
         URL: http://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/COCOON-1727
     Project: Cocoon
        Type: Bug
  Components: Blocks: Forms  
    Reporter: Jean-Christophe Kermagoret
    Priority: Blocker


I just can't use my forms anymore in 2.2 version because I use dots in my widget id. \
Unfortunately, I usually use the widget id to create the corresponding xml element \
name, and xml element names may contain dots '.'

The code in AbstractDefinitionBuilder says it does not permit '.' because of path \
conflicts. Is it true, and in that case in which part of the code ? Or is it just a \
precaution ? This may oblige developers to change a lot of things in their forms and \
code related, which is not a very good news :-( if they want to use 2.2

I should suggest to remove the dot test, or to add compatibility test, that should \
permit to keep the old naming scheme.
